别被忽悠了!扒开django网站开发源代码的外衣,看看真实成本与那些坑

发布时间:2026/6/17 5:36:17
别被忽悠了!扒开django网站开发源代码的外衣,看看真实成本与那些坑

本文关键词:django网站开发源代码

说句掏心窝子的话,最近好多老板找我聊项目,开口就是“我要做个平台,给我看看django网站开发源代码,我要自己维护”。听到这话,我脑瓜子嗡嗡的。真以为拿了源码就是拥有了技术?这跟买了菜刀就能当大厨是一个道理。今天不整那些虚头巴脑的PPT,咱们直接聊聊这行里的真金白银和血泪教训。

先说个真事。上个月有个做跨境电商的朋友,之前找了个外包,报价8万,说给全套源码。结果交付那天,我打开一看,好家伙,核心逻辑全在编译后的pyc文件里,或者干脆就是几行调用第三方接口的壳子。这哪是源码,这是“电子垃圾”。真正的django网站开发源代码,得是结构清晰、注释到位、依赖明确的工程文件。这种能跑的、干净的源码,成本根本下不来。

咱们来算笔账。一个标准的中型企业官网,带后台管理、用户中心、数据看板,如果用现成的模板套,确实便宜,几千块搞定。但你要的是定制,是安全,是后期能扩展。市面上那些号称“源码免费”或者“几百块买断”的,基本都在卖你隐私或者留了后门。正经的django开发,人力成本摆在那。一个熟练的Python后端工程师,二线城市月薪至少15k起,一线城市25k+。做个项目,光后端逻辑梳理、数据库设计、API接口开发,怎么也得一个人干半个月。这还没算前端和测试。所以,那些报价低于3万的定制项目,你要么得接受代码质量像屎山,要么就得做好后期被割韭菜的准备。

再说说“源码交付”这个坑。很多客户觉得,我花了钱,代码就是我的。没错,从法律上讲是这样。但从技术维护角度看,如果你团队里没有懂Django的人,这源码就是一堆乱码。Django虽然上手快,但它的MTV模式、ORM机制、中间件处理,一旦遇到高并发或者复杂业务逻辑,没有深厚的功底根本调不动。我见过太多项目,源码给了,结果服务器一崩,老板打电话骂娘,说我们代码有问题。其实呢?是部署环境没配好,或者是数据库索引没建对。这时候,你拿着源码也修不好,还得回来求我们。

所以,我的建议是:如果你只是做个简单的展示型网站,别执着于源码,找靠谱的服务商维护更省心。但如果你是要做核心业务系统,比如电商、SaaS平台,那必须拿源码,而且要在合同里写明:源码必须包含完整的依赖列表(requirements.txt)、数据库迁移脚本(migrations)、以及详细的部署文档。别信什么“口头承诺”,白纸黑字写清楚。

还有,别忽视安全。Django本身安全性不错,但很多开发者为了省事,关闭了CSRF保护,或者在视图函数里直接拼接SQL。这种代码,哪怕你拿到了,也是定时炸弹。我在审查源码时,最头疼的就是看到硬编码的密码、没有做输入验证的表单。这些细节,外包公司为了赶工期,往往直接忽略。你拿到源码后,第一件事不是看功能,而是审计安全漏洞。

最后,说点实在的。技术这行,没有银弹。django网站开发源代码只是工具,关键是用它的人。别指望买个源码就能躺赚,得有人去运营、去迭代、去维护。如果你真打算自己搞,建议先招个懂行的技术合伙人,或者找个愿意长期陪跑的团队。别为了省那点前期费用,后期花十倍的钱去填坑。

总之,做项目,心态要稳。别被低价诱惑,别被“源码”噱头迷惑。看清需求,选对技术栈,找对人,比什么都强。这行水很深,但只要你保持清醒,总能找到那条安全的路。希望这篇大实话,能帮你少踩几个坑。毕竟,咱们都是靠手艺吃饭的,讲究个良心和技术过硬。